- > Since I've moved back home (grrr) after graduating, back to a house
- > with cable, I've been able to watch a few of the USA QL episodes.
- > I've noticed that the leap outs don't have the patented "Oh boy" at
- > the end. Is USA cutting these or was this less common earlier in the series?
-
- This was less common early on in the series as the leap out/in phrase.
- Although, it is used in the Pilot episode (Genesis). Actually, Al has
- used it quite a few times, though I think he prefers the phrase
- "Nozzle".
